Review summary

Summarized from anonymous rental reviews on Openigloo.

Recent tenant experiences with Adam Reisman's buildings reveal a significant variation in management quality across locations. Some buildings like 199 Bowery and 212 North 9th Street feature well-maintained environments, attentive staff, and responsive management, earning tenant approval for cleanliness and problem resolution. However, other properties such as 85 South Street and 1240 Bedford Avenue suffer from poor responsiveness, persistent maintenance issues, ongoing construction disruptions, pest problems, and noise disturbances. Delays in plumbing repairs and inconsistent communication are recurring themes. Prospective renters should anticipate highly variable living conditions and management effectiveness depending on the specific building, with some sites notably better managed than others.

Former tenant·9 minutes ago

It's fine if you're not paying too much

Pros

Got a good 2 bd 2bth fully furnished without paying a crazy amount.

Cons

Management responds quick, but always with follow-up questions that make resolution take forever. There are also very limited availabilities from the partnered plumber so it takes time to resolve some issues. We've had several multi-day hot water outages, but it's been stable recently. Also the plumbing isn't great, water doesn't egress fast enough so it builds up in sinks, which makes things dirtier and requires more maintenance to clean more frequently. The area isn't the safest but I haven't had any problems. The supervisor isn't responsive if you contact him directly but OPGNY (our propery group) has had an okay time getting ahold of him. We've had 1 package stealing incident in the past 5 years. I've seen 1 rat in the lobby in the past 5 years. I've had drain fly issues surface twice, but I blame my roommate more than the building.

Open violations

From past 10 years · Updated 5 days ago

Average violations per unit for this owner or associate is better than the city average.

Owner average0.24Violations per unit
NYC average0.81Violations per unit
25Class C
Immediately hazardous

Rodents, pest, mold, inadequate heat or hot water, defective building parts

44Class B
Hazardous

Smoke detector issues, inadequate lighting, no lighting for stairways

29Class A
Non-hazardous

No peephole on a door, no street number on the building, unlawful keeping of animals

0Class I
Missing info

Missing or non-compliant with administrative information orders or filings
